Ascent People Ltd in London is seeking a Project Manager for Heathrow with flexible benefits. The role focuses on delivering IT projects, maintaining client relationships, and ensuring projects meet timescales, budgets, and quality.
Strong background in project management and airline/aviation domain is desirable. You will manage system development/integration projects, work with formal methods, and be responsible for delivering to sold margins while adhering to company policies.
